Minimum function operating time
The minimum operating time achieved by the function, that is, the shortest possible time
between the instant the synchronism conditions are fulfilled for the first time and the
generation of the signal enabling the circuit-breaker to be closed
PermitToClose, is given by
the sum of the measuring time setting
supervisTime and the pick-up response time tv of the
function.
Minimum operating time = (supervisTime) + tv
Autoreclosure dead time
In an autoreclosure scheme, the dead time set for the autoreclosure function must be at least
as long as the minimum operating time of the synchrocheck function given above in order to
permit the synchrocheck function to issue an enable signal (
PermitToClose) within the dead
time:
Dead time ≥ minimum operating time = (supervisTime) + tv
Reset time (t-Reset)
From the instant that one or more of the synchronism conditions are no longer fulfilled, the
enabling signal output (
PermitToClose) and the pick-up signal reset after the time set for
t
‑
Reset.
This ensures a CB closing signal can be maintained for a certain minimum time.
Typical value:
t-Reset 50 ms
Where high slip frequencies df are to be expected,
t
‑
Reset must be short
enough to prevent the phase-shift from exceeding the set permissible range of
phase-angles (-PhaseDiff to + PhaseDiff) during the reset time.

Inputs for switching between analogue busbar inputs (uBus1Activ,
uBus2Activ)
Where the two busbar inputs (Bus I/P1 and Bus I/P2) have been configured for a double busbar
installation, the measurement can be switched from one busbar to the other by signals
corresponding to the isolator positions applied to the inputs uBus1Activ and uBus2Activ:
